Key Trade-offs & Our Top Pick

1. Upcycled Glass Jars

– Pros:

– Affordable and eco-friendly option.

– Adds a rustic charm to your decor.

– Cons:

– May not fit all modern styles.

– Limited in design versatility.

– Best for: Those looking for budget-friendly, rustic decor options in their living room.

2. Minimalist Concrete Vases

– Pros:

– Sleek, modern aesthetic.

– Extremely durable and long-lasting.

– Cons:

– Can be heavy and hard to move.

– May not suit warmer decor themes.

– Best for: People wanting a contemporary vibe in their living space.

3. Eco-Friendly Bamboo Vases

– Pros:

– Sustainable and biodegradable material.

– Light in weight and easy to handle.

– Cons:

– May lack the sturdiness of other materials.

– Can warp if exposed to excessive moisture.

– Best for: Eco-conscious individuals who want chic, light decor.

4. Bold Colorful Ceramic Vases

– Pros:

– Vibrant colors make a strong statement.

– Offers a variety of shapes and sizes.

– Cons:

– Can chip or break easily.

– Often heavier than other options.

– Best for: Those wanting to add a pop of color to their stylish living room decor.

5. Elegant Glass Terrariums

– Pros:

– Unique look that can house plants or flowers.

– Lightweight and easy to clean.

– Cons:

– Fragile and can shatter easily.

– Requires maintenance for plants inside.

– Best for: Decor lovers who enjoy living plants in their home accessories.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the core principles of modern vase decor that keep a living room chic and eco-friendly?

The core is sustainability paired with clean, contemporary lines. Choose vases made from recycled or natural materials, avoid plastic, and support brands with responsible practices.

Opt for options like recycled glass, reclaimed ceramic, bamboo, or powder-coated metal. Group vases in odd numbers and mix shapes for visual interest without clutter. Fill with stems from your yard, fresh greenery, or dried botanicals to keep things stylish and low-waste.

For added confidence, look for low-VOC glazes and transparent sourcing information to align with eco-friendly values and modern vase decor ideals.

Which materials and finishes are best for decorative vases for home in an eco-friendly modern interior?

Choose materials that minimize impact. The best options include recycled glass, reclaimed ceramic, bamboo, and powder-coated metal.

Finish with low-toxicity glazes and durable, matte textures that suit modern interior styling. Avoid plastics and opt for pieces with long lifespans. When shopping, check for eco-certifications and maker transparency to ensure your decorative vases for home are truly sustainable.

How can I style 2-3 vases to create a balanced look in a chic home without clutter?

Aim for an intentional, layered display. Use contemporary vase designs in varying heights and widths, then place them on a tray or console with a little negative space. Group them in odd numbers (3 or 5) and mix textures—glass, ceramic, and metal—so they complement stylish living room decor. Add greenery or dried botanicals from sustainable sources to reinforce modern vase decor without overwhelming the room.

How do I care for eco-friendly vases to ensure long life and a sustainable chic look?

Treat your vases with gentle care to extend their life. Hand-wash with mild soap and warm water, avoid abrasive scrubbers, and dry thoroughly.

Keep glazes intact by avoiding dishwasher heat or harsh chemicals, and store pieces safely to prevent chips. When a vase outgrows its use, repurpose it for flowers or storage to maintain a modern interior styling that remains eco-friendly and stylish.
